Not an easy question. The first question you should answer for yourself is what are you expecting from your car.

To be painfully honest, you only need to do one or two basic things to improve your car. You can add anything to your car, as long as it is an item that you really want and really think that will improve your car's look. Adding things to your car just to keep up with the crowd or just based on other people's opinion could....IMO.....lead to disappointment or a result that's not to your liking.

The best way, IMO, to improve your car is to keep the look very simple, and invest in very good detailing methods to bring out the best result in your paint texture. Maintaining your car's appearance with good detailing methods have brought me years of satisfaction with my current vehicles, so I firmly believe that a good detail is one of the best ways to improve the appearance of your car.
